10x^4y^3 - 5x^3y^2 + 20x^2y....first, find the GCF of ur coefficients (numbers)....it is 5...now find the lowest exponents of x, which is x^2...and now find ur lowest exponent of y, which is y

so ur GCF is : 5x^2y

Step-by-step explanation:

Given polynomial : [tex]10x^4y^3-5x^3y^2 + 20x^2y[/tex]

We can rewrite the terms given in the above polynomial as :-

[tex]10x^4y^3=5\times2\timesx^4y^3\\\\-5x^3y^2=5\times-1\timesx^3y^2\\\\20x^2y=5\times4\timesx^2y[/tex]

The highest common factor of numerical coefficients = 5

The highest common power of x =2

The highest common power of y =1

Therefore, the greatest common factor (GCF) of  [tex]10x^4y^3-5x^3y^2 + 20x^2y= 5x^2y[/tex]
